Ok so here goes...

I just tried to install Cyberlink Powerdvd Pro 14 (which was provided with my laptop) in order to play Blu Rays. As soon as I started Powerdvd, my computer bluescreened and restarted. I then had to open my laptop in safe mode. When I tried to open Powerdvd then, it told me that either my VGA drivers needed updating, or that my VRAM was too low. I uninstalled Powerdvd and updated my VGA drivers but got the same problem when I tried to open it again. After fishing around on the internet, I've found that powerdvd needs 128mb VRAM, but my VRAM is 64mb. I've tried to go into my bios to increase this, but there is no option to do that in my bios. Is there a fault with my laptop, or the software? Alternatively, is there another way of increasing my VRAM without going into the BIOS? Or is there a similar software which will work with only 64mb VRAM?

You have 2Gb of VRAM on the 840M... The CPU might be limited to 64mb of VRAM but your GPU definitely is not, have you tried running powerdvd via the 840M??
